Mathematical notation in a Hugo project can be enabled by using third party JavaScript libraries.
In this example we will be using KaTeX
- Create a partial under
/layouts/partials/math.html - Within this partial reference the Auto-render Extension or host these scripts locally.
- Include the partial in your templates like so:
| |
- To enable KaTex globally set the parameter
mathtotruein a project’s configuration - To enable KaTex on a per page basis include the parameter
math: truein content files
Note: Use the online reference of Supported TeX Functions
